Exploring Early Perceptions and Experiences of ChatGPT in Pediatric Critical Care: A Qualitative Study Among Health
Mohamad-Hani Temsah1,2,3, Noura Abouammoh1,4, Mohammed Alsatrawi2
1College of Medicine, King Saud University, Riyadh, Saudi Arabia.
Abstract:
To optimize the deployment of Generative Artificial Intelligence in health care, it's essential for health care professionals (HCPs) to understand these technologies' capabilities and constraints. This study explores HCPs' initial impressions and experiences using ChatGPT, a Generative Pre-trained Transformer, in Pediatric Critical Care Units (PICUs). By conducting focus groups with a diverse set of HCPs, we aimed to assess their awareness, utilization, perceived benefits, and concerns about incorporating ChatGPT into their PICUs. The discussions highlighted three main themes: familiarity and usability of ChatGPT, its role in clinical and organizational tasks, and ethical concerns. While participants appreciated ChatGPT's user-friendliness and potential to expedite tasks and provide rapid information, they expressed concerns regarding data reliability, recency, and ethical implications. Despite these reservations, there is cautious optimism about integrating these tools in PICU, underscoring the need for vigilance and ongoing evaluation of novel health care-related implications as these technologies evolve.
